Member Of Technical Staff 4 (QA/SDET/Testing)
Nutanix Move enables Migration of Virtual machines across Hypervisors and Clouds like AWS and Azure and Files across SMB/NFS File Servers.
- Understanding requirements and design of new features.
- Designing high level test approaches and implementing detailed test plans.
- Designing and Developing Test automation framework and automated tests for existing and new features for Back end and UI.
- Deploying and configuring systems for Test execution.
- Executing automated and manual tests during product testing phases to find all bugs in your assigned feature area(s).
- Developing and Executing Performance and Scale Test Plans.
- Working closely with the Development team to analyse and find the root cause of failures.
- Reproducing Customer Issues and help with triage and workaround for Customer Issues.
- Take ownership of medium scale projects, independently handle the test planning, automation and communication with developers. Able to identify the regressions to cover for bug fixes in the features owned.
